Campus Box # 9128 Dr. Roseboro is a professor in the Department of Instructional Technology, Foundations and Secondary Education. Dr. Roseboro also played an integral role in the successful launch of the universitys laboratory school, D.C. Virgo Preparatory Academy, in 2018; served as director of WCEs Professional Development System from 2011-14; collaborated with three other faculty members to receive a Fulbright-Hays Group Study Abroad grant to take 12 teachers to study abroad in South Africa for one month; and held leadership roles as a department chair for three years and as Associate Dean of Teacher Education and Outreach from July 2017-December 2018. . Prior to her position at Towson, Leah was at the University of Mary Washington in Virginia, where she served as special assistant to the president and chief diversity officer, Title IX coordinator, and campus ombudsman.
